1.If a self excited D.C. generator after being installed, fails to build up on its first trial run, the first thing to do is to |
| reverse the field connections |
| increase the field resistance |
| increase the speed of primemover |
| check armature insulation resis�tance |
2.Which generator would you prefer for feeding long D.C. transmission lines ? |
| Series generator |
| Shunt generator |
| Over compound generator |
| Flat compound generator |
3.A D.C. generator works on the principle of |
| Lenz's law |
| Ohm's law |
| Faraday's law of electromagnetic induction |
| none of the above |
4.The open circuit voltage of a compound generator is 250 V. At full load the terminal voltage |
| will be less than 250 V |
| will always be 250 V |
| may be greater or less than 250 V |
| none of the above |
5.Two D.C. shunt generators, each with armature resistance of 0.02 ohm and field resistance of 50 ohm run in parallel and supply a total current of 1000 amperes to the load circuit. If their e.m.fs. are 270 V and 265 V, their bus bar voltage will be |
| 270 V |
| 267.5 V |
| 265 V |
| 257.4 V |
